A Nevada mother is suing a hospital because a doctor there left a sponge inside her body after she gave birth to her son 18 years ago, according to a lawsuit filed last week and obtained by Law&Crime.

Alma Nunez de Avelar filed the seven-page lawsuit against Summerlin Hospital Medical Center, the doctor who allegedly performed her long ago C-section, and several unnamed defendants on Jan. 18.

“Plaintiff is informed and believes the lap sponge was unintentionally left in her body at the time of her cesarean section on March 2, 2005,” the complaint reads. “The lap sponge being unintentionally left in Plaintiff’s body caused Plaintiff to endure years of pain and discomfort, worry and anxiety.”
